To PlacesAs the capital city of New South Wales, Sydney is considered one of the world's premier cities. Founded in 1788 as a penal colony, Sydney is the birthplace of modern Australia and is home to many places of considerable significance including Bennelong Point, the native fauna collection held in the Botanic Gardens and the historic communities such as The Rocks.
With its iconic harbour and Opera House, it is a city renowned for its beach culture, multicultural community and award winning restaurants. Its famously sunny climate makes it a favoured tourist destination.
